Benefit for Jason Nodler

Jason Nodler is the artistic director for The Catastrophic Theatre. The following is an email from Tamarie Cooper:

Dear Friends,

Many of you know that Jason was the victim of a serious hit and run accident while in Amsterdam this summer. He has had surgery and despite much pain, is finally starting to heal, very, very slowly.

Although Jason has a basic health insurance plan, there are many medical expenses that are not covered and he is currently in dire financial straits.

Unfortunately, the Dutch authorities are dragging their feet on charging the driver of the cab that hit Jason and, even if he is eventually compensated, it could be years before he recovers any of his expenses.
